The Kit Katfish


Aquarium wean Gary off a choccy-only diet


The Kit KAT Fish RSNN0127B---6824_1352651a Give it a break ... gourami









By MATT WILKINSON









A CHOCOHOLIC fish is being weaned off a diet of KIT KATS after outgrowing its tank.


Aquarium staff were baffled when the 8.8lb giant gourami called Gary rejected normal food after being donated to them.



Then the previous owners of the exotic Asian freshwater fish admitted feeding it only with the chocolate-covered wafers.



Experts at the Sea Life London Aquarium had to put crushed Kit Kat pieces inside grapes and banana slices to tempt the 15.7in-long fish on to a normal diet.



Gary's handler Rebecca Carter said: "I've never heard of a fish being fed chocolate, let alone brought up entirely on the stuff."



Gouramis are a delicacy in Indonesia. Rebecca added: "Gary doesn't appear to have suffered ill effects. Most fish wouldn't be able to survive on Kit Kats but gouramis are very hardy."

Gary, thought to be seven to ten years old, is not the only Aquarium fish to have picked up odd habits from previous owners. Catfish Ed likes to be stroked on the head as staff feed it by hand.
